HEINEKEN is continuously improving its ability to make operational decisions for product introductions, supply chain changes and to manage profitability. To ensure that decisions are taken on a qualitative and consistent set of data we are growing our global data management capabilities.
OpCo Master Data Services Chapter Lead reports to OpCo Master Data Services Lead. The OpCo Master Data Services Chapter Lead supervises a team of Master Data Specialists and Local Data Stewards who are responsible for execution of the processes related to the creation, maintenance and continuous improvement of master data to ensure optimal execution of business processes as well as reporting accuracy. Furthermore, s/he contributes to the overall management and quality control of master data.
